Airmen with the 143d Security Forces Squadron (SFS) conduct crowd control training in partnership with the Rhode Island Department of Corrections at Camp Varnum, Narragansett, Rhode Island on May 7, 2023.
The role of a Security Forces Airman is to defend military aircraft, installations and personnel. Air Force operations are extremely critical to homeland, humanitarian and combat situations, therefore, the responsibility of maintaining safety and surveillance falls on these skilled Airmen.
This was the second year the RING has partnered with the RI Department of Correction’s Correctional Emergency Response Team (CERT). The Airmen learned techniques from the CERT in how to manage safe and effective crowd control during base defense operations. Partnerships like this are critical to the RING’s mission of having highly trained Guardsmen and women within our ranks, that way we continue to stay #alwaysreadyalwaysthere.
